An infant develops a fever secondary to a bacterial infection. which of the following most likely triggered the fever?

Social Studies
1 answer:
horrorfan [7]3 years ago
3 0
<span>An infant develops a fever secondary to a bacterial infection. The option that most likely triggered the fever is interleukin-1. <em />This is a molecule responsible for the production of fever.
Interleukin-6 stimulates growth and differentiation of blood cells. Interleukin-10 helps decrease the immune response. Interferons protect against viral infections.</span>

A long arm statute allows one state's court to exercise jurisdiction over a defendant from another state who __________meets the
schepotkina [342]

Answer:

minimum contacts

Explanation:

According to my research on legal terminology, I can say that based on the information provided within the question the term that is being mentioned is called minimum contacts. This term refers to determining when it is appropriate for a court in one state to assert personal jurisdiction over a defendant from another state. Which is what is happening in this situation.
